Lifestyle Modification for Metabolic Syndrome: A Systematic Review

Nikhil Bassi; Ilya Karagodin; Serena Wang; Patricia Vassallo; Aparna Priyanath; Elaine Massaro; Neil J. Stone

BACKGROUND All 5 components of metabolic syndrome have been shown to improve with lifestyle and diet modification. New strategies for achieving adherence to meaningful lifestyle change are needed to optimize atherosclerotic cardiovascular risk reduction. We performed a systematic literature review, based on the Preferred Reporting Items for Systematic Reviews and Meta-Analyses framework (PRISMA), investigating optimal methods for achieving lifestyle change in metabolic syndrome. METHODS We submitted standardized search terms to the PubMed Central, CINAHL, Web of Science, and Ovid databases. Within those results, we selected randomized controlled trials (RCTs) presenting unique methods of achieving lifestyle change in patients with one or more components of the metabolic syndrome. Data extraction using the population, intervention, comparator, outcome, and risk of bias framework (PICO) was used to compare the following endpoints: prevalence of metabolic syndrome, prevalence of individual metabolic syndrome components, mean number of metabolic syndrome components, and amount of weight loss achieved. RESULTS Twenty-eight RCTs (6372 patients) were included. Eight RCTs demonstrated improvement in metabolic syndrome risk factors after 1 year. Team-based, interactive approaches with high-frequency contact with patients who are motivated made the largest and most lasting impact. Technology was found to be a useful tool in achieving lifestyle change, but ineffective when compared with personal contact. CONCLUSION Patient motivation leading to improved lifestyle adherence is a key factor in achieving reduction in metabolic syndrome components. These elements can be enhanced via frequent encounters with the health care system. Use of technologies such as mobile and Internet-based communication can increase the effectiveness of lifestyle change in metabolic syndrome, but should not replace personal contact as the cornerstone of therapy. Our ability to derive quantitative conclusions is limited by inconsistent outcome measures across studies, low power and homogeneity of individual studies, largely motivated study populations, short follow-up periods, loss to follow-up, and lack of or incomplete blinding.

Differences in the Management of Type 1 Diabetes Among Adults Under Excellent Control Compared With Those Under Poor Control in the T1D Exchange Clinic Registry

Jill H. Simmons; Vincent Chen; Kellee M. Miller; Janet B. McGill; Richard M. Bergenstal; Robin Goland; David M. Harlan; Joseph Largay; Elaine Massaro; Roy W. Beck

OBJECTIVE Optimizing glycemic control in type 1 diabetes is important to minimize the risk of complications. We used the large T1D Exchange clinic registry database to identify characteristics and diabetes management techniques in adults with type 1 diabetes, differentiating those under excellent glycemic control from those with poorer control. RESEARCH DESIGN AND METHODS The cross-sectional analysis included 627 participants with HbA1c <6.5% (excellent control) and 1,267 with HbA1c ≥8.5% (fair/poor control) at enrollment who were ≥26 years of age (mean ± SD 45.9 ± 13.2 years), were not using continuous glucose monitoring, and had type 1 diabetes for ≥2 years (22.8 ± 13.0 years). RESULTS Compared with the fair/poor control group, participants in the excellent control group had higher socioeconomic status, were more likely to be older and married, were less likely to be overweight, were more likely to exercise frequently, and had lower total daily insulin dose per kilogram (P < 0.0001 for each). Excellent control was associated with more frequent self-monitoring of blood glucose (SMBG), giving mealtime boluses before a meal rather than at the time of or after a meal, performing SMBG before giving a bolus, and missing an insulin dose less frequently (P < 0.0001 for each). Frequency of severe hypoglycemia was similar between groups, whereas diabetic ketoacidosis was more common in the fair/poor control group. CONCLUSIONS Diabetes self-management related to insulin delivery, glucose monitoring, and lifestyle tends to differ among adults with type 1 diabetes under excellent control compared with those under poorer control. Future studies should focus on modifying diabetes management skills in adult type 1 diabetes patients with suboptimal glycemic control.

Health Status After Treatment for Coronary Artery Disease and Type 2 Diabetes Mellitus in the Bypass Angioplasty Revascularization Investigation 2 Diabetes Trial

Maria Mori Brooks; Sheng Chia Chung; Tarek Helmy; William B. Hillegass; Jorge Escobedo; Kathryn Melsop; Elaine Massaro; Robert D. McBane; Pamela Hyde; Mark A. Hlatky

Background Health status is a key outcome for comparing treatments, particularly when mortality does not differ significantly.Background— Health status is a key outcome for comparing treatments, particularly when mortality does not differ significantly. Methods and Results— Bypass Angioplasty Revascularization Investigation 2 Diabetes (BARI 2D) randomized 2368 patients with type 2 diabetes mellitus and stable ischemic heart disease to (1) prompt revascularization versus medical therapy and (2) insulin sensitization versus insulin provision. Randomization was stratified by the intended method of revascularization, coronary artery bypass graft surgery or percutaneous coronary intervention. The Duke Activity Status Index and RAND Energy, Health Distress, and Self-Rated Health scales were assessed at study entry and annually thereafter; linear mixed models were used to evaluate the effect of randomized treatment on these measures. Health status improved significantly from baseline to 1 year (P<0.001) in each randomized treatment group. Compared with medical therapy, prompt revascularization was associated with significantly greater improvements in Duke Activity Status Index (1.32 points; P<0.001), Energy (1.36 points; P=0.02), and Self-rated Health (1.77 points; P=0.007) but not Health Distress (−0.47; P=0.46). These treatment effects were largely maintained over 4 years of follow-up. The effect of revascularization on the Duke Activity Status Index was significantly larger in the subgroup of patients intended for coronary artery bypass graft surgery compared with the subgroup intended for percutaneous coronary intervention. Health status did not differ significantly on any of the 4 measures between the insulin provision and insulin sensitization strategies. Conclusions— Prompt coronary revascularization was associated with small yet statistically significant improvements in health status compared with initial medical therapy among patients with diabetes mellitus and stable ischemic heart disease. Racial Differences in the Association Between Self-Rated Health Status and Objective Clinical Measures Among Participants in the BARI 2D Trial

Stephen B. Thomas; Veronica V. Sansing; Andrew M. Davis; Michelle Magee; Elaine Massaro; Vankeepuram S. Srinivas; Tarek Helmy; Patrice Desvigne-Nickens; Maria Mori Brooks

OBJECTIVES We explored whether and how race shapes perceived health status in patients with type 2 diabetes mellitus and coronary artery disease. METHODS We analyzed self-rated health (fair or poor versus good, very good, or excellent) and associated clinical risk factors among 866 White and 333 Black participants in the Bypass Angioplasty Revascularization Investigation 2 Diabetes trial. RESULTS Michigan Neuropathy Screening Instrument scores, regular exercise, and employment were associated with higher self-rated health (P < .05). Blacks were more likely than were Whites to rate their health as fair or poor (adjusted odds ratio [OR] = 1.88; 95% confidence interval [CI] = 1.38, 2.57; P < .001). Among Whites but not Blacks, a clinical history of myocardial infarction (OR = 1.61; 95% CI = 1.12, 2.31; P < .001) and insulin use (OR = 1.62; 95% CI = 1.10, 2.38; P = .01) was associated with a fair or poor rating. A post-high school education was related to poorer self-rated health among Blacks (OR = 1.86; 95% CI = 1.07, 3.24; P < .001). CONCLUSIONS Symptomatic clinical factors played a proportionally larger role in self-assessment of health among Whites with diabetes and coronary artery disease than among Blacks with the same conditions.

Comparison of a novel insulin bolus-patch with pen/syringe injection to deliver mealtime insulin for efficacy, preference, and quality of life in adults with diabetes: a randomized, crossover, multicenter study.

Nancy Bohannon; Richard M. Bergenstal; Robert Cuddihy; Davida F. Kruger; S. List; Elaine Massaro; Mark E. Molitch; Philip Raskin; Heather Remtema; Suzanne M. Strowig; Fred W Whitehouse; Rocco L. Brunelle; Darlene M. Dreon; Meng Tan

OBJECTIVE This study compared the efficacy, safety, device satisfaction, and quality of life (QOL) in people with diabetes using an insulin bolus-patch versus current devices (pen/syringe) to deliver mealtime insulin. RESEARCH DESIGN AND METHODS Thirty-eight subjects with diabetes (26 with type 1 and 12 with type 2) were randomized to bolus-patch or current injection device (55% pen and 45% syringe) to deliver mealtime insulin in a multicenter, 6-week crossover study. Efficacy was assessed by equivalence in mean daily seven-point blood glucose (MDBG). Safety assessments included severe hypoglycemia episodes, adverse device effects (ADEs), and adverse events (AEs). Device satisfaction was determined by the validated Insulin Delivery System Rating Questionnaire (IDSRQ) and QOL by the validated Diabetes Specific QOL Scale (DSQOLS). RESULTS Using bolus-patch, MDBG (mean±SE) was equivalent to that using pen/syringe (8.61±0.28 vs. 9.02±0.26 mmol/L; P=0.098). SD of the seven-point blood glucose measurements was lower using bolus-patch (3.18±0.18 vs. 3.63±0.17 mmol/L; P=0.004), as was the coefficient of variation (CV) (37.2±1.7 vs. 40.3±1.7%; P=0.046). Hemoglobin A1c, 1,5-anhydroglucitol, fructosamine, and insulin use were similar between groups. There were no severe hypoglycemia episodes or serious ADEs. Between-device AEs were comparable. Subjects scored better on six of seven subscales on the DSQOLS and five of six subscales on the IDSRQ while using bolus-patch versus pen/syringe. At study completion, 76% of subjects would choose to switch to bolus-patch (P=0.001). CONCLUSIONS Delivery of mealtime insulin with bolus-patch compared with pen/syringe resulted in equivalent MDBG, lower SD and CV of seven-point blood glucose measurements, good safety, significant device satisfaction, and improved QOL.

The impact of race/ethnicity on baseline characteristics and the burden of coronary atherosclerosis in the Bypass Angioplasty Revascularization Investigation 2 Diabetes trial.

Nirat Beohar; Charles J. Davidson; Elaine Massaro; Vankeepuram S. Srinivas; Veronica V. Sansing; Joel Zonszein; Andrew M. Davis; Tarek Helmy; Neuza Lopes; Stephen B. Thomas; Maria Mori Brooks

OBJECTIVES We aimed to test the impact of race/ethnicity on coronary artery disease (CAD) after adjusting for baseline risk factors. BACKGROUND Whether race/ethnicity remains an important determinant of the burden of CAD even among patients with long-standing type 2 diabetes (diabetes mellitus) and established CAD is unknown. METHODS Analysis of baseline data from the BARI 2D trial (January 1, 2001, to March 31, 2005) was performed. Myocardial jeopardy index (MJI) was evaluated by a blinded core angiographic laboratory. Multivariate regression analysis was performed to determine the independent association of race/ethnicity on the burden of CAD after adjusting for baseline risk factors. Data were collected from US and Canadian academic and community hospitals. The baseline analysis was performed on patients with long-standing diabetes and documented CAD with no prior revascularization at study entry (n = 1,331). The main outcome measure was MJI, which represents the percentage of myocardium jeopardized by significant lesions (≥50%). The secondary outcome measure was ≥2 lesions with ≥50% stenosis. RESULTS Risk factors varied significantly among racial/ethnic groups. Blacks were significantly more likely to be women, have no health insurance, be current smokers, have higher body mass index, have hypertension, have a longer duration of diabetes, a higher hemoglobin A(1c) level, and were more likely to be taking insulin. Their mean total, low-density lipid, and high-density lipid cholesterol levels were higher, whereas their triglycerides were lower than others. After controlling for baseline risk factors, blacks had a significantly lower burden of CAD; the adjusted MJI was 5.43 U lower (95% CI -9.13 to -1.72), and the adjusted number of lesions was 0.53 fewer (95% CI -0.88 to -0.18) in blacks compared to whites. CONCLUSIONS In the BARI 2D trial, self-reported race/ethnicity is associated with important differences in baseline risk factors and is a powerful predictor of the burden of CAD adjusting for such baseline differences. These findings may help direct medical intervention and resources and further investigation into the basis of racial/ethnic differences in CAD burden.

Determinants of successful glycemic control among participants in the BARI 2D Trial: A Post-hoc Analysis

Faramarz Ismail-Beigi; Manuel Lombardero; Jorge Escobedo; Saul Genuth; Jennifer B. Green; Elaine Massaro; Arshag D. Mooradian; Fernando Ovalle; Fred W Whitehouse; Joel Zonszein

OBJECTIVE The BARI 2D trial compared insulin provision (IP) versus insulin sensitization (IS) for the primary outcome of total mortality in participants with T2DM and cardiovascular disease (CVD). In this analysis we examine baseline characteristics that are associated with successful long-term glycemic control. RESEARCH DESIGN AND METHODS In a 2×2 factorial design, 2368 participants were randomized to either IP or IS therapy, and to either prompt revascularization with medical therapy or medical therapy alone. Successful long-term glycemic control (success) was defined by simultaneously meeting 1) a mean HbA1c level of <7.0% after each participants third year of follow-up period, and 2) adherence with medications only from the assigned glycemic treatment arm during >80% of the BARI 2D follow-up. The association between baseline variables and success was determined using unadjusted and adjusted logistic regression models. RESULTS 1917 participants (962 IP and 955 IS participants) had sufficiently long follow-up and data for this analysis. Among these IP and IS participants, 235 and 335 participants met both criteria of success, respectively (p<0.001). Those not on insulin at entry had higher odds of success (OR 2.25; CI 1.79-2.82) when treated with IS versus IP medications, irrespective of baseline HbA1c levels. Younger age, shorter duration of T2DM, and lower HbA1c at baseline were also each independently associated with higher success when treated with IS versus IP medications. CONCLUSION Patients similar to those in the BARI 2D trial may have a higher chance of achieving success with IS versus IP medications if they are younger, have shorter duration of T2DM, have lower HbA1c levels, have moderate or strenuous physically activity, and are not on insulin. In contrast, increasing age, longer duration of T2DM, higher HbA1c, and insulin therapy are associated with increased chance of success if treated with IP medications.
